Fontan Adult Brompton (FAB) Score: Explanation and Clinical Context The FAB score is a clinical tool developed to predict the risk of mortality or need for heart transplantation in adult patients with Fontan circulation. It incorporates six clinical variables: age at first adult visit, history of atrial tachyarrhythmia, history of heart failure, New York Heart Association (NYHA) functional class, systolic blood pressure, and resting arterial oxygen saturation. A higher FAB score correlates with increased risk, aiding clinicians in stratifying patients for appropriate management strategies.
